MRK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

3,013 of the 5,936 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Merck (MRK)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$171B — up 13% from $151B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 182 funds opened new MRK positions and 82 closed out — a net gain of 100 holders — while 1,352 added to existing stakes and 1,132 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$1.11B. The largest seller was Franklin Resources, cutting an estimated $596M.
